Performance
The core difference lies in the chipsets. The Motorola Moto G9 Plus’s Qualcomm Snapdragon 730G (8nm) is a substantial upgrade over the Tecno Camon 15 Premier’s MediaTek Helio P35 (12nm). The Snapdragon 730G utilizes Kryo 470 cores – 2x2.2 GHz Gold and 6x1.8 GHz Silver – offering a more efficient and powerful architecture than the Helio P35’s Cortex-A53 configuration (4x2.35 GHz & 4x1.8 GHz). The 8nm process node of the Snapdragon 730G also translates to better thermal efficiency, reducing throttling during sustained workloads. This means the Moto G9 Plus will handle gaming and demanding apps with significantly less performance degradation.

Frequently Asked Questions
❓ Will the Helio P35 in the Tecno Camon 15 Premier struggle with modern mobile games?
Yes, the MediaTek Helio P35 is a relatively low-end chipset. While it can handle less demanding games, you'll likely experience significant frame rate drops and lag in newer, graphically intensive titles. The Snapdragon 730G in the Moto G9 Plus is far better suited for gaming.
